Free My Apps - Get Paid iOS Apps for Free by Downloading Free Apps

When we first came across Free My Apps, we were pretty dubious about the entire concept, but now that we’ve given it a shot and gotten a couple of paid iOS apps for free (within a couple of minutes), we’re pretty excited about it. So what is Free My Apps and how does it work? Find out after the break! (Disclaimer - We’re not getting paid to write about this service, we just think it’s pretty awesome and that you guys should know about it!)

So first of all, how does Free My Apps work?

The gist of it is that you download apps from sponsors listed on the site (like Sims Free Play from EA) and earn points to redeem paid apps (like Tweetbot and GTA III)  

Here’s a step by step guide on how it works -

1) Visit m.freemyapps.com on mobile Safari

2) Install the device profile when it prompts you (We were wary of this step but assumed it was for verifying that you’ve downloaded the app)

3) Download an app from the “Sponsored Apps” part of the site (it’ll redirect you to the App Store).

4) Launch the app and keep it open for at least 30 seconds (we just left the apps there for 30 seconds but the goal of the sponsors is probably for people to start using the app within that time) 

5) Go back to Free My Apps and refresh the page for you points to load in. 

6) Once you have enough points for the paid app you want, go to the “Gift Apps” section of the site and select it. You’ll be redirected to a “Redeem” screen in the App Store with the code already filled in. Log in to redeem the app and it’ll start downloading (plus, it’ll stay on your iTunes account so you can download to other devices).

7) Refer your friends and receive 50 points per referral (Your friend must download and launch an app for 30 seconds).
